What Is Hacker Detected in Phasmophobia?

Every player has an ID card with a picture of their player in Phasmophobia. You can see your card between games to see your name when you are ready for a match, along with your experience bar. Your ID card also flashes at the end of every playthrough to show how many experience points you’ve earned.

Players have been reporting seeing Hacker Detected below Level on their IDs in Phasmophobia. These players’ IDs also don’t appear to be earning experience points from their match. Hacker Detected is a glitch that mistakenly flags certain players as being hackers. It’s been reported that the bug has become more common after downloading the Ascension update.

The glitch doesn’t mean you or the other players in your lobby are using hacks, so you don’t need to worry about that. You also don’t need to worry about losing experience points. Your points are still added to your profile; you just don’t see it with the glitch.

Can You Fix the Hacker Detected Glitch in Phasmophobia?

Fortunately, fixing the Hacker Detected glitch is very easy in Phasmophobia. If you or anyone else in your lobby sees Hacker Detected on their card, simply Reload the Lobby. Have everyone exit and create a new one. Hacker Detected should disappear from your cards once you’ve all entered the new lobby, but communicate with the other players to make sure no one has the glitch.

If Hacker Detected is still on your card, you should reload the lobby again. You can contact Kinetic Games if you continue seeing the glitch. To reach the developers that created Phasmophobia, you can write an email or message them via their Discord server.

We speculate the developers will eventually patch up the Hacker Detected glitch at a later date. Until then, your best option to get rid of it is to restart the lobby.
